THREE businesses in the Basingstoke area that make couples' dream weddings come true have been recognised as among the best in the region.

The Wedding Industry Awards celebrate the best suppliers and venues across England that go the extra mile for couples.

Each region has its own group of winners across a range of categories and the South Central ceremony took place at Burningfold Manor, in Godalming, on Wednesday, November 15.

Three suppliers in the Basingstoke area walked away with awards.

Olive Blossom Bridal, in Overton, won the Bridal Retailer established less than four years; Sonning Flowers, in Kingsclere, was crowned Wedding Florist of the Year; and Champagne Photobooths and Audio Guest Books, in Old Basing, won Best Wedding Photo/Video Entertainment of the Year.

Owner Heather Reilly said: “I’m speechless, utterly speechless to be able to say for the third year running we are the Regional Wedding Florist of the Year. The South Central region is huge and full of incredibly talented florists. Every year I am honoured to be up against such competition and I’d have never dreamed we could have done this three years running, I’m so proud of my truly exceptional team and what we are creating.

“A huge thank you to all our wonderful wedding couples who voted for us and provided generous and incredible feedback about their wedding flowers and service we provided to an expert panel of judges. We wouldn’t be here without you. Now for the National Finals in January.”

Olive Blossom Bridal opened in Overton in 2022 by Lorraine Maltby and is now celebrating its award win.

Lorraine said: “I am just so proud, we have worked so hard and when you get something like this it is definitely worthwhile.

“I can’t thank my brides enough, they mean the absolute world to me. When I stepped into this business I wanted to make sure they received the best experience that was non-pushy, calm and one that they enjoyed.”

She added: “Thank you to all my brides who voted for me, we are so proud.”

Clair Davy started Champagne Photobooths and Audio Guest Books five years ago and covers Hampshire and the surrounding areas.

She said: “This is the first year we entered this award and are over the moon to have won. We have been lucky enough to have met so many wonderful people, which makes our job so much fun.  

“It feels amazing to be recognised for all the fun and enjoyment we bring to people's weddings and parties, there is nothing better than looking back through the pictures and seeing so many happy faces with all our props having a good time.”

Regional winners will now go into the national finals which will be held at the Underglobe in London in January 2024.
